Quick Comparison

Tool Best For Pricing Free Tier
Otter.ai Professionals $17/mo Yes
Fireflies.ai Sales teams $10/mo Yes
Fathom Individuals $24/mo Yes
Tl;dv Remote teams $20/mo Yes
Grain Product teams $15/mo Yes

Can AI take meeting notes automatically?
AI transcribes meetings, identifies speakers, extracts action items, and generates summaries automatically.
Which meeting AI is best?
Otter for transcription, Fireflies for CRM, Fathom for free, Grain for clips.
